Summary
This release introduces cryptographic signing for all LiteLLM Docker images using cosign for enhanced security and integrity verification. It also includes minor maintenance updates via cherry-picks and uv locking.
Migration Steps
- To verify Docker image signatures using the recommended method, use the following command, replacing the commit hash if necessary: cosign verify \ --key https://raw.githubusercontent.com/BerriAI/litellm/0112e53046018d726492c814b3644b7d376029d0/cosign.pub \ ghcr.io/berriai/litellm:v1.86.2
✨ New Features
- LiteLLM Docker images are now signed with cosign, allowing users to verify image integrity using either a pinned commit hash or the release tag.
